Gibbons Named MIAC Men’s Soccer Athlete of the Week

Matt Gibbons (So., Minneapolis, Minn.) was a key factor in the Gustavus men's soccer team extending its unbeaten streak to eight matches by scoring three goals in two games last week. Gibbons tallied a goal and an assist in a 4-2 win over St. Scholastica and then followed with a two-goal performance at Bethel as the Gusties won 3-1. His first goal against the Royals proved to be the game-winner. For his performance, Gibbons has been named the MIAC Men's Soccer Athlete of the Week.

Another Late Goal Lifts Men’s Soccer to 1-0 Win Over Augsburg

For the second consecutive match, the Gustavus men’s soccer team Saturday ended a scoreless battle in the waning moments of regulation to claim a 1-0 conference victory. Matt Gibbons (So., Minneapolis, Minn.) weaved his way through Augsburg defenders in the box and rifled a shot into the right side of the net for what proved to be the game-winning goal in the 82nd minute. Scott Heinen (So., Aurora, Ill.) was credited with the assist, his team-leading fifth of the season.

Laurich Scores Game-Winner with Time Winding Down, Men’s Soccer Blanks St. Olaf 1-0

With less than three minutes remaining in Tuesday’s MIAC men’s soccer match between Gustavus and St. Olaf, Luke Laurich (Jr., Batavia, Ill.) played the role of hero, knocking home the game-winning goal as the Gusties went on to defeat the Oles 1-0. The victory moves the Gusties to 6-1-1 overall and 3-0-1 in the MIAC, which keeps them on top of the conference standings with 10 points.
